Ingredients:

  • 1 cup chocolate chips
  • 1/2 cup peanut butter
  • 4 cups Chex cereal
  • 1 cup powdered sugar
  • 1/2 cup butter
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ract

Method:

Step 1: Melting Magic

In a microwave-safe bowl, combine chocolate chips and peanut butter. Microwave on high in 30-second intervals until melted, stirring in between.

Step 2: Smooth & Creamy

Add vanilla extract to the melted chocolate mixture and stir until smooth, creating a rich base for your treats.

Step 3: Coating the Chex

In a large bowl, place the Chex cereal. Pour the luscious chocolate mixture over the cereal and stir gently, ensuring every piece is beautifully coated.

Step 4: Sweetening the Deal

Transfer the chocolate-coated cereal to a large resealable bag filled with powdered sugar. Seal the bag and shake until well coated, creating a sweet snowy exterior.

Step 5: Cooling Down

Spread the Muddy Buddies onto a baking sheet to cool and harden. Once cooled, they’re ready to enjoy your snack!

Storage & Leftovers Guide

Store your Muddy Buddies in an airtight container at room temperature. They’ll last for about a week—if you can resist eating them all at once! If you’re making a larger batch, consider hiding some in the fridge for an even cooler treat.

Kitchen Wisdom & Success Tips

  • Measure out your ingredients before starting to keep the process smooth.
  • Stir the melted chocolate and peanut butter thoroughly to avoid any uneven melting.
  • If you want to get creative, try mixing in some chopped nuts or M&Ms for extra texture and color!
  • If you find the mixture too thick, a dab of oil can help thin it out for easier coating.

Flavor Variations & Adaptations

The great thing about Muddy Buddies is their versatility! Try swapping the peanut butter for almond or sunbutter for a different flavor. You could also mix in dried fruits or coconut for a fun twist. For those who love a kick, add a sprinkle of cinnamon to the powdered sugar!

Reader Questions & Solutions

  1. Can I use other types of cereal?
    Absolutely! Any crunchy cereal can work, like rice puffs or mixed cereals if you want a variety.

  2. What if I don’t have a microwave?
    You can melt the chocolate and peanut butter over a double boiler on the stove.

  3. How do I prevent the powdered sugar from clumping?
    Make sure your chocolate mixture is warm but not hot when mixing with the cereal for smoother coating.

  4. Can I make these vegan?
    Yes! Use dairy-free chocolate chips and nut butter for a fully plant-based treat.

  5. What if I want to make a larger batch?
    Just double or triple the recipe! Just ensure you have a large enough bowl and resealable bag for coating.
